About The Position

The Assoc. VP, Clinical Financial Operations, is responsible for the supervision and management of all matters related to financial policies, financial management, and financial analysis for the University of Miami clinical operations, consisting of the hospital, clinics and physician practices. The Associate VP, Clinical Financial Operations, is responsible for the ongoing monitoring of operational and financial performance and the development and implementation of improvement actions plan, as necessary. Additionally, the Associate. VP, Clinical Financial Operations, is focused on ensuring collaborative and cohesive financial operations across the clinical continuum, ensuring coordination of financial and business systems and processes. The incumbent is expected to maintain collaborative relationships with senior leaders and managers for effective change management while seeking to continuously improve financial operations in conjunction with clinical senior leadership. This Associate. VP, Clinical Financial Operations will support the Ambulatory Services leadership in the evaluation of the financial performance of key locations, offering insight into financial outcomes and business processes to support organizational goals. This position collaborates across multiple departments, shared services, and financial peers. Success in this role requires strong communication skills, the ability to simplify complex concepts, effective teamwork, and a solid understanding of finance and accounting principles.

Responsibilities

  • Develops and tracks financial performance metric standards across the clinical enterprise for internal achievement and external benchmarking with peers, educates operational leadership in the relevance of established financial metrics.
  • Ensures monthly financial reviews and productivity reviews are conducted consistently and coordinated across the clinical enterprise.
  • Presents financial reports to operational leadership on a routine basis.
  • Coordinates and assists leadership in strategic plan coordination and financial oversight of pro-forma business plan results to actuals with a focus on identifying opportunities for improvements and efficiencies to support current goals and objectives.
  • Directs operating plan preparation and forecasting in conjunction with the office of financial planning and analysis.
  • Monitors financial performance of service lines across the enterprise.
  • Serves as the Clinical Finance representative on all committees as requested.
  • Ensures that all operational managers are provided training on all available financial systems and reports that are necessary to independently manage their departments.
  • Trains, mentors, hires, and supervises department staff, as needed.
  • Ensures internal control oversight and compliance with laws and regulations, safeguarding of assets, compliance with university policies and procedures, reliability of internal and external reporting, and efficiency and effectiveness of operations. Creates an effective control environment, conducts risk assessment, implements and monitors controls.
